Kushka vs Nueva Asuncion, Boqueron Climate & Distance Between

Paraguay flag
  • The distance between Kushka, Turkmenistan and Nueva Asuncion, Boqueron, Paraguay is approximately 14,385 km or 8,939 mi.
  • To reach Kushka in this distance one would set out from Nueva Asuncion, Boqueron bearing 60.8°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Kushka bearing 91.1° or E .
  • Kushka has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Nueva Asuncion, Boqueron has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Kushka is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as Nueva Asuncion, Boqueron is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
  • The annual average temperature is 8.6 °C (15.5°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 15 °C (27°F) more in Kushka.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1014 mm (39.9 in) less which is equivalent to 1014 l/m² (24.89 US gal/ft²) or 10,140,000 l/ha (1,084,033 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13° lower in Kushka than in Nueva Asuncion, Boqueron.
  • Relative humidity levels are 2%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 9.6°C (17.2°F) lower.
